华为云代理商:Java读写MySQL数据库的实践与优势
引言
在当今数字化时代,数据存储和处理成为企业应用开发的核心需求。作为华为云代理商,我们深知华为云在数据库管理和应用开发中的强大支持能力。本文将详细探讨如何利用华为云服务器产品,结合Java语言实现高效、安全的MySQL数据库读写操作,并分析华为云在此过程中的独特优势。
华为云在Java与MySQL集成中的优势
1. 高性能与稳定性
华为云提供的云数据库MySQL服务基于华为自研的高性能存储引擎,支持高并发访问和数据持久化。其分布式架构设计确保了99.95%的服务可用性,非常适合Java应用频繁读写数据库的场景。
2. 弹性扩展能力
通过华为云的弹性伸缩服务,企业可根据业务需求动态调整MySQL实例的资源配置(如CPU、内存和存储空间),而Java应用无需修改代码即可无缝适配数据库资源的变更。
3. 完善的安全防护
华为云数据库提供多层安全防护,包括VPC网络隔离、SSL加密传输、自动备份和细粒度的权限控制,保障Java应用与MySQL之间数据传输的安全性。
4. 便捷的运维管理
华为云控制台提供可视化的数据库监控工具,支持慢查询分析、性能优化建议和告警设置,显著降低Java开发者维护MySQL数据库的复杂度。
Java读写MySQL数据库的实践步骤
1. 环境准备
首先在华为云控制台创建MySQL数据库实例,记录连接地址、端口、用户名和密码。同时准备Java开发环境(如JDK、IDE)并添加MySQL JDBC驱动依赖。

2. 建立数据库连接
// 示例代码:使用JDBC连接华为云MySQL
Class.forName("com.mysql.cj.jdbc.Driver");
Connection conn = DriverManager.getConnection(
"jdbc:mysql://{华为云数据库地址}:3306/dbname?useSSL=true",
"username",
"password"
);
注意启用SSL加密参数以确保连接安全。
3. 执行CRUD操作
通过Java的Statement或PreparedStatement对象执行SQL语句,实现数据的增删改查。华为云MySQL对标准SQL语法的完整支持确保了操作的兼容性。
4. 连接池优化
建议使用HikariCP等连接池管理数据库连接,避免频繁创建/关闭连接带来的性能损耗。华为云数据库支持高达1000个并发连接,满足高负载需求。
华为云推荐产品组合
- 弹性云服务器ECS:部署Java应用的理想选择,提供多种规格配置
- 云数据库RDS for MySQL:完全托管的MySQL服务,支持一键扩容
- 分布式缓存服务Redis:可作为MySQL前置缓存,提升Java应用响应速度
- 云监控服务CES:实时监控数据库和应用的性能指标
总结
作为华为云代理商,我们认为华为云为Java应用与MySQL数据库的集成提供了全方位支持。从底层基础设施到上层开发工具,华为云的产品组合能够帮助企业构建高性能、可扩展且安全的数据库应用。无论是初创公司还是大型企业,都能通过华为云快速实现业务系统的数据持久化需求,同时享受专业的技术支持和运维保障服务。
在实际项目中,我们建议开发者充分利用华为云提供的SDK、文档和最佳实践,结合本文介绍的Java数据库操作方法,打造稳定高效的企业级应用。华为云持续创新的技术能力和全球化的服务网络,将成为您数字化转型过程中的强大后盾。
发布者:luotuoemo,转转请注明出处:https://www.jintuiyun.com/406405.html